[TYPO3-german] Mehrsprachige Webseiten und Bilder austauschen / ersetzen
Philipp Gampe
typo3.lists at philippgampe.info
Fri Jun 10 13:36:06 CEST 2011
Hallo Oliver,
Oliver Baran wrote:
> wenn ich in der "Dateiliste" ein Bild austausche wird dieses Bild
> nicht automatisch auf der Webseite ausgetauscht.
> Gibt es da eine Möglichkeit, das das Bild dann auch automatisch auf
> der Webseite ausgetauscht wird?
> Im Moment bearbeite ich jedes Element auf der Webseite (in jeder
> Sprache), lösche das Bild heraus und verknüpfe es dann erneut.
> Kann man das vereinfachen?
Dein Problem ist ein Feature ;) Beim "verlinken" eines Bildes wird von TYPO3
eine Kopie desselben in dem Verzeichnis uploads/ gespeichert. Dies sorgt
genau dafür, dass die Bilder nicht geändert werden, wenn jemand das Bild in
fileadmin/ manipuliert.
Falls du die Bilder per RTE einfügst, kann ich dir leider nicht helfen, aber
falls du dafür eine separates Feld im Backend hast, kannst du dafür einfach
das TCA ändern.
Dafür musst du dass Feld unter dem Modul Konfiguration->$TCA (Table
Configuration Array) finden. Und zwar unter <Tabelle>--columns--<Feld>--
config. Hier musst du auf internal_type klicken und dann oben den Wert auf
file_reference ändern.
ACHTUNG: Damit gehen alle Bezüge zu den Bildern bei allen Datensätzen dieser
Tabelle kaputt. (Die TypoScript Anweisungen klappen dann nicht mehr, so dass
alle Bilder nicht mehr angezeigt werden - in der geänderten Tabelle.)
Alternativ kannst du auch bei uploadfolder den Pfad entfernen, also einen
leeren Wert speichern.
Wenn du auf den Write configuration file klickst, dann wird die angezeigt
Zeile in die Datei typo3conf/extTables.php geschrieben.
Viele Grüße
--
Philipp Gampe
More information about the TYPO3-german
mailing list